Mastering Your Adult ADHD

Mastering Your Adult ADHD

A Cognitive-Behavioral Treatment Program

by Steven A. Safren, Susan Sprich, Carol A. Perlman, Michael W. Otto

144 pages· 2005· ISBN 9780199727384
About
The intervention described in this client workbook contains all of the necessary information for participating in a practical, tested, and effective cognitive-behavioral intervention for adults with ADHD and residual symptoms not full treated by medications alone.
